Cinnamon Roll Power Bites

These Cinnamon Roll Power Bites are a healthy, no-bake snack packed with natural sweetness and warm cinnamon flavor. Made with Medjool dates, almond butter, oats, and cashews, they provide a satisfying energy boost—perfect for on-the-go snacking or a post-workout treat.

Full Recipe:

Ingredients

  • 6 large Medjool dates, pits removed
  • 1/2 cup almond butter
  • 1/2 cup old-fashioned oats
  • 1/2 cup raw unroasted cashews
  • 1/4 cup coconut oil
  • 1 1/2 tsp pure vanilla extract
  • 2 tsp ground cinnamon, divided
  • 1/2 tsp kosher salt, plus more for sprinkling
  • 2 tbsp coconut flour
  • 2 tbsp coconut sugar

Directions

  1. Make the Dough: In a food processor, pulse together the dates, almond butter, oats, cashews, coconut oil, vanilla, 1 1/2 teaspoons cinnamon, and 1/2 teaspoon salt until a sticky dough forms (about 1-2 minutes).
  2. Form the Bites: Line a baking sheet with parchment paper. Using a 1 1/2-tablespoon cookie scoop or a tablespoon measuring spoon, scoop and roll the mixture into balls. If the mixture is too sticky, refrigerate until firm enough to roll. Arrange the bites on the prepared baking sheet.
  3. Coat the Bites: In a medium bowl, mix together the coconut flour, coconut sugar, a pinch of salt, and the remaining 1/2 teaspoon cinnamon. Roll each ball in the coating mixture and return to the baking sheet.
  4. Chill & Serve: Refrigerate the bites for about 30 minutes until firm. Store in an airtight container in the fridge for up to a week.

Nutrients (Per Serving, Estimated for 12 Bites)

  • Calories: ~120 kcal
  • Fat: ~8g
    • Saturated Fat: ~3g
  • Carbohydrates: ~11g
    • Fiber: ~2g
    • Sugars: ~6g
  • Protein: ~2g
  • Sodium: ~50mg

The Secret to Perfectly Textured Power Bites

The key to making these energy bites irresistibly soft and chewy lies in the balance of ingredients and preparation techniques:

  • Using Medjool Dates for Natural Sweetness – Medjool dates have a caramel-like flavor and a sticky texture that helps bind the ingredients together.
  • Almond Butter for Creaminess – Almond butter adds richness and a slight nutty flavor while keeping the mixture soft and chewy.
  • Oats for Structure – Old-fashioned oats provide fiber and texture without making the bites too dense.
  • Coconut Oil for Smoothness – Coconut oil helps the mixture hold together and contributes to a smooth, buttery consistency.
  • Cinnamon-Sugar Coating for a Finishing Touch – Rolling the bites in a mix of coconut sugar and cinnamon enhances the flavor and adds a subtle crunch.

Customizing Your Cinnamon Roll Power Bites

One of the best things about these bites is how easily you can customize them to suit your taste or dietary needs:

  • Make It Vegan – These bites are naturally vegan, but ensure your vanilla extract is alcohol-free if you prefer a completely plant-based option.
  • Use Different Nut Butters – Swap almond butter for cashew butter, peanut butter, or sunflower seed butter for different flavors.
  • Boost the Protein – Add a scoop of vanilla or cinnamon-flavored protein powder to increase the protein content.
  • Try a Different Coating – Instead of coconut sugar, roll the bites in finely shredded coconut, crushed nuts, or a light dusting of cocoa powder.
  • Make Them Crunchier – Add chopped walnuts, pecans, or cacao nibs for an extra crunch.

Tips for Making the Best Cinnamon Roll Power Bites

To get the perfect texture and flavor, follow these expert tips:

  • Use Soft, Fresh Dates – If your dates are dry or hard, soak them in warm water for 10 minutes before using.
  • Don’t Overprocess the Mixture – Blend just until the ingredients come together; overprocessing can make the mixture too sticky.
  • Adjust Consistency if Needed – If the mixture is too wet, add a little more oats or coconut flour. If it’s too dry, add a bit more almond butter or a splash of water.
  • Let Them Chill Before Rolling – If the dough is too sticky to shape into balls, refrigerate for 15-20 minutes first.
  • Store in the Fridge or Freezer – Keep them in an airtight container in the fridge for up to a week or freeze them for longer storage.

Make-Ahead and Storage Tips

These power bites are ideal for meal prep and can be stored for quick, grab-and-go snacks:

  • Refrigerate for Freshness – Store in an airtight container in the fridge for up to 7 days.
  • Freeze for Long-Term Storage – Freeze in a sealed container for up to 3 months. Let them thaw at room temperature before eating.
